Kenyan Elections: Voting extended in some regions

Kenyan voters are electing a new president, and heading up the AU observer mission in the country is the former President of Sierra Leone Ernest Bai Koroma.

The Kenyan election reports suggest that the electoral process has been peaceful, although there have been of delays and problems with the electronic kit in some parts of the country.

Still on Kenyan elections, several domestic and international groups are monitoring the process. Among them is a joint mission from the African Union and Comesa with the former President of Sierra Leone Ernest Bai Korom leading on this.

Plus, we hear from one of Ghana’s most prolific MCs. Wanlov the Kubolor latest album called 'White Card The Activist'. The artist known for being brave enough to tackle controversial subjects is also taking a stand on preserving the environment.
